Skinny Chocolate Truffle Recipe

January 29, 2015 by Nicole

Homemade truffles were a first for me – but they definitely won’t be my last. I am always up for trying the lower calorie version of desserts – and I’m so glad I tried these skinny truffles made with Greek yogurt instead of heavy cream. I don’t miss the extra fat and calories, and I love getting a dose of good-for-you probiotics from the yogurt.

skinny chocolate truffles

You don’t need fancy candy-making equipment to make these truffles. It’s easy to use your microwave to melt the chocolate chips!

HOW TO MAKE GREEK YOGURT CHOCOLATE TRUFFLES

makes 6 truffles

Ingredients:

  • 1/2 cup milk chocolate chips
  • 1 Tablespoon Almond Butter
  • 1/4 cup Chobani Vanilla Greek Yogurt
  • Coating options include: Coconut Flakes, Chopped Almonds, Cocoa Powder, Sprinkles – or anything else you want to try!

Directions:

1. In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the chocolate chips. How I do it: Microwave the chips for 30 seconds at a time, stirring in between, until the chips are completely melted and smooth. Be careful not to overcook (chocolate will scorch). 

2. Once the chocolate is melted, stir in a tablespoon of Almond Butter. Next, stir in the Greek Yogurt.

3. Place the chocolate mixture into the refrigerator and chill for at least 15 minutes. It will be easier to shape into balls once it has cooled and firmed up a bit.

4. When your chocolate is ready to shape into truffles, take 1/6 of the mixture and roll it into a ball. Note: The chocolate will not be completely hardened – it should have a soft, creamy texture that holds its shape.

5. Roll each ball-shaped truffle in the coating of your choice until covered with a thin layer. I used Coconut Flakes, Chopped Almonds, Cocoa Powder and Chocolate Sprinkles. 

6. Refrigerate truffles until you are ready to eat them. Store truffles in the refrigerator.

*Tip: Substitute milk chocolate chips with white or dark chocolate chips to make a variety of truffles.
